Mäkäräinen Wins IBU WCup Biathlon Women’s 7.5km Sprint

by skitrax.com
December 03, 2010 (Oestersund, Sweden) – Kaisa Mäkäräinen of Finland, 27, controlled the race despite cold conditions to earn her first World Cup victory as the clear winner in the women’s biathlon 7.5km sprint. Mäkäräinen shot clean to take the win over Germany’s Miriam Gössner who also made no mistakes on the range.  In third was Darya Domracheva of Belarus with one penalty.

“I have been in the World Cup for many years, five times on the podium, but never the winner. So this is something new for me,” said Mäkäräinen post race.

It was not a great day for the North Americans lead by Canada’s Megan Imrie lead in 69th followed by the USA’s Laura Spector in 80th. Veteran Canuck Zina Kocher placed 84th while team mate Rosanna Crawford was 86th and Sara Studebaker (USA) was 88th.

Results (brief)

1. Kaisa Mäkäräinen (Fin) 0+0, 22:42.1
2. Miriam Gössner (Ger) 0+0, +18.7
3. Darya Domracheva (Blr) 1+0, +47.1

69. Megan Imrie (Can) 0+3, +3:47.3
80. Laura Spector (USA) 1+2, +4:35.5
84. Zina Kocher (Can) 2+3, +5:05.0
86. Rosanna Crawford (Can) 0+4, +5:29.5
88. Sara Studebaker (USA) 2+2, +5:34.3
